Location of all Article 4 directions within the OMBC boundary. Article 4 Directions are issued by the Council where specific control over development is required, primarily where the character of an area of acknowledged importance would be threatened. They are therefore more commonly applied to Conservation Areas. The effect of such a Direction is to remove permitted development rights, thereby necessitating a planning application to be made. Directions are usually applied over an area rather than an individual property and are registered as a Local Land Charge. This dataset is reported incomplete as records are are also held in paper format and is currently under review. Please contact Oldham Council (Planning) for further information.
